My rating: 4 of 5 stars
I loved the first book in this series and I really liked this one as well. I kept waiting for Dante and Jaime to figure out what they were to each other. I could tell that their walls were in the way of their true feelings.
When Jaime went off on the pack members who were treating her no differently then those who threw Trey out of his pack when he was a kid, had me clapping. I was surprised by Tao, who was such an advocated for Taryn when her wolf was suppressed, in how he treated Jaime. I thought Jaime holding back was part of her problem. It just made her wolf more and more agressive, but understood her desire not to hurt anyone. I also thought she was hysterical when she was so defiant to everything Dante said.
I was also very upset with Nick about Shaya and how he was treating her.
I don't want to give anything away. I just want everyone to read the the story.
